    Nathaniel Altman is an author of more than twenty published books. His works delve into peace studies, alternative healing, nature, and relationships. Drawing on his experience as a teacher and counselor, Altman explores profound questions of human existence and global understanding. His writing offers unique insights into personal growth and interconnectedness.

      The key to your future—and your present and past—is in the palm of your hand! Nathaniel Altman, best-selling author of The Little Giant Encyclopedia of Palmistry , gathers the wisdom he has obtained from decades of practice to produce this comprehensive volume. He answers such questions How can the features of the hand tell palm readers as much as the lines on its surface? In what ways can you use a palm reading to change the course of your own future? There’s information on using palmistry to explore relationships and sexuality, spiritual fulfillment, and even health. Plus, there are solid technical details on the art and practice of reading palms for others. For experienced and beginning palm readers alike, this is an authoritative collection of thoughts from a master.

      Zen and Christian meditations, meditations from T’ai Chi and Kabbalah, and those for healing and deepening an understanding of these hundreds of divinations create a path to calmness and well-being. Seekers will find an abundance of choices drawn from different spiritual traditions, including guided meditations, meditating on sacred symbols, meditating to music, chanting, walking and nature meditations, writing meditations, and Tantric meditations. An entire section provides an introduction to runes, powerful symbols linked to Norse mythology, with explanations for each one and guidance on how to use them to expand your consciousness. In addition to a short description for every technique, there are simple how-to instructions and advice for creating a sacred space, breathing properly, and choosing an appropriate posture.

      A heartfelt, profusely illustrated discussion of their history and meaning gives a new appreciation of trees’ special place in our lives. Travel the world to observe how a multitude of cultures have formed enduring bonds with trees, believing them possessed of a “life force.” Find out which are “cosmic,” “home to the gods,” symbolize ancestral roots, or represent fertility. Your commitment to their preservation will deepen and grow.
